-private:
-
-    /**
-     * Constructor.
-     */
-    CIRImageConverterImpl();
-
-    /**
-     * Second-phase constructor.
-     */
-    void ConstructL();
-
-    /**
-     * Performs cleanup on the converter object.
-     * 
-     * Thorough cleanup must not be used if the converter should remain usable without having
-     * to call SetDataL afterwards.
-     * 
-     * Should thorough cleanup be specified, everything, including the ICL image decoder and 
-     * the SVG-T engine are destroyed.
-     * 
-     * @param   aThorough           Flag to indicate if thorough cleanup should be used.
-     */
-    void Cleanup( TBool aThorough = EFalse );
-
-    /**
-     * Creates the proper handler for the raw image data.
-     * 
-     * The handler must be created whenever the raw image data is changed, even if
-     * the same type of handler would be used.
-     */
-    void CreateDataHandlerL();
-    
-    /**
-     * Creates new bitmaps of the given size.
-     * 
-     * Performs deletion on the supplied bitmaps before assigning the created bitmaps 
-     * on them, so calling this with bitmaps that already exists is acceptable.
-     * 
-     * Should creation of either of the new bitmaps fail, the supplied bitmaps are not modified.
-     * 
-     * @param   aSize               Size in pixels that the bitmaps are created to.
-     * @param   aBitmap             On return, contains the created bitmap. 
-     *                              Ownership is transferred to the caller.
-     * @param   aMask               On return, contains the created mask. 
-     *                              Ownership is transferred to the caller.
-     */ 
-    void CreateBitmapL( const TSize& aSize, CFbsBitmap*& aBitmap, CFbsBitmap*& aMask );
-    
-    /**
-     * Creates exact copies of the supplied bitmaps.
-     * 
-     * Performs deletion on the supplied bitmaps before assigning the created bitmaps 
-     * on them, so calling this with bitmaps that already exists is acceptable.
-     * 
-     * Should creation of either of the new bitmaps fail, the supplied bitmaps are not modified.
-     *
-     * @param   aSourceBitmap       The bitmap to copy data from.
-     * @param   aSourceMask         The mask to copy data from.
-     * @param   aBitmap             On return, contains the copied bitmap. 
-     *                              Ownership is transferred to the caller.
-     * @param   aMask               On return, contains the copied mask. 
-     *                              Ownership is transferred to the caller.
-     */
-    void CreateBitmapCopyL( const CFbsBitmap& aSourceBitmap, const CFbsBitmap& aSourceMask, 
-    						CFbsBitmap*& aBitmap, CFbsBitmap*& aMask );
-    
-    /**
-     * Starts the bitmap animation.
-     * 
-     * Requires that all the bitmap animation frames are prerendered successfully.
-     */
-    void StartBitmapAnimationL();
-    
-    /**
-     * Renders the current bitmap animation frame.
-     * 
-     * @param   aFirstTime          Flag to indicate if this is the very first frame of the animation
-     *                              to be rendered, ever.
-     */
-    void RenderBitmapAnimationFrameL( TBool aFirstTime = EFalse );
-    
-    /**
-     * Notifies the observer either synchronously or asynchronously.
-     * 
-     * @param   aError              Error code to notify the observer with.
-     * @param   aSynchronous        Flag to indicate if the notification should be synchronous or asynchronous.
-     */
-    void NotifyObserver( TInt aError, TBool aSynchronous = ETrue );
-    
-    /**
-     * Call back for notifying the observer.
-     * 
-     * @param   aSelf               The object that made the request.
-     * @return  KErrNone.
-     */
-    static TInt StaticNotifyObserverCallBack( TAny* aSelf );
-
-    /**
-     * Call back for advancing to the next frame when bitmap animations are used.
-     * 
-     * @param   aSelf               The object that made the request.
-     * @return  KErrNone.
-     */
-    static TInt StaticNextFrameCallBack( TAny* aSelf );
-    
-private:
-
-    /**
-     * Possible converter internal states.
-     */
-    enum TIRImageConverterState
-        {
-
-        /**
-         * Converter is idle; it cannot be used until SetDataL has been successfully called on it.
-         */
-        EIRStateIdle,
-        
-        /**
-         * Converter has been initialized and it is using the SVG-T engine for rendering the raw image data. 
-         */
-        EIRStateSvgEngineInitialized,
-        
-        /**
-         * Converter has been initialized and it is using ICL for rendering the raw image data. 
-         */
-        EIRStateBitmapDecoderInitialized,
-        
-        /**
-         * Converter is currently converting the raw image data with the SVG-T engine.
-         */
-        EIRStateConvertingSvg,
-        
-        /**
-         * Converter is currently converting the raw image data with ICL.
-         */
-        EIRStateConvertingBitmap,
-        
-        /**
-         * Converter is currently scaling the decoded bitmap.
-         */
-        EIRStateScalingBitmap,
-        
-        /**
-         * Converter is currently scaling the decoded bitmap's mask.
-         */
-        EIRStateScalingBitmapMask,
-        
-        /**
-         * Converter is currently waiting for the next bitmap animation frame to be rendered.
-         */
-        EIRStateBetweenBitmapAnimationFrames
-        
-        };
